Here's the thing. FS19 on console was made for PS4 and Xbox One. This is the exact code your running on PS5 and Xbox Series X/S. Slots are hard coded into these releases. If/When a new version of FS comes out will it be released for the old platform or only the new platform? Will there be 5 versions of the game? PC, PS5, Xbox X/S, PS4, Xbox One or will there be just 3 PC, PS4/PS5, Xbox One/S/X. If the old platform is even developed for.
Who requires the slot counts? I learned from a MrSealyP retrospective on FS15/17/19 that back in FS15 there was no such thing for console players. Of course there where no mods either and he commented on how he had been known to over saturate his save with equipment and as such his game play suffered as a result with laggy performance on those gamesaves. So was it Giants (whom many blame) that put the slot count in on their own initiative to help with over populating consoles game saves and thus running into performance problems? Did Sony and or MS require slot counts with the introduction of mods to console or maybe they also heard of performance issues with FS15 and excess memory usage or to many things to render on screen and a slot count came to be?
Sure those of us on PC have no such slot count limit and you know what. Many PC players suffer from loading their game down with excessive amounts of mods to the point that it takes many minutes just to launch the game into the main menu when it should take 20-30 sec max. Lets not even talk about how long it takes for them to actually load up a save game but i can tell you I have heard of folks starting to load a save and then going to eat a meal and coming back ready to play it takes so long. Let alone the game performance problems they suffer all due to those precious cant play without mods. Seems to me there more like can barely play with let alone with out mods.
No one likes limits for sure and I don't see Giants at this point putting out a specific PS5 or Series X/S version of FS19 coded to those consoles graphics and memory capabilities. As such your playing a PS4 game built with PS4 limitations on a PS5 and same goes for Series X/S.
